Rotary Scoop Syphon Overview Applications The rotary scoop syphon is designed for non rimming cylinders with access to inside the dryer via a manhole. The scoop syphon operates by accumulating condensate during its travel through the puddle near the bottom of the dryer. As rotation continues, the scoop mechanically lifts the condensate to the centre pipe and discharges it out of the dryer, through the horizontal pipe. Features Stainless steel scoop Low clearance syphon gap No grinding of scoop required Syphon can be bolted directly to the shell or held by a spring-loaded leg Benefits Corrosion and erosion resistance, long operating life Minimises blow-through Optimal condensate evacuation Mounting flexibility

ROTARY SCOOP SYPHON Installation A manhole opening is required to install the unit. Installation is simple, and requires approximately 20 to 30 minutes per cylinder with the spring-loaded mounting. Position the assembled syphon unit vertically at the approximate final location inside the dryer with the pick-up shoe at the bottom (six-o-clock position). The flanged outlet of the elbow fitting should face the condensate outlet end of the dryer (toward the journal). Place the flanged horizontal pipe inside the dryer.
